Ph.D, Eng. Małgorzata Muzalewska

 
Scientific field

Engineering and Technical Sciences

 

Scientific discipline

Mechanical engineering

 
Priority Research Area of the Silesian University of Technology

POB1 Computational oncology and personalized medicine

POB5 Process automation and Industry 4.0

 
Scientific achievements:
  • Pat.224 104. Egzoszkielet z układem odzysku energii. WUP publication date. 30.11.2016. Inventors: Małgorzata Muzalewska, Wojciech Skarka.
  • Pat.224 692. Egzoszkielet z układem odzysku energii. WUP publication date. 31.01.2017. Inventors: Małgorzata Muzalewska, Wojciech Skarka.
  • Ru.072346. „Implant medyczny”, co-inventor
  • Obtaining funding from the National Center for Research and Development in the competition 5 / 1.1.1 / 2017 – “Fast track” of SMEs for the project entitled “The product is intended for passive oxygen therapy with a comprehensive care system for infants with particular emphasis on premature babies”. Agreement No.POIR.01.01.01-00-0867 / 17-00 signed on June 22, 2018. – Project manager.
  • Co-contractor of the project no. POIR.01.02.00-00-0012 / 15 entitled “Supervising an autonomous mission of an unmanned airship using virtual teleportation – from scientific models to new technological potential” – SuperiorBlimp, EFRR at SkyTech Products Sp. z o.o.
  • Project manager “Scientific scholarships as a chance for the development of the Silesian Voivodeship” – project co-financed by the European Union under the European Social Fund – Sub-measure 8.2.1 of the Human Capital Operational Program. 2013-2014.
  • Co-contractor of the project “Smart Power – Innovative high-performance electric vehicle designed to take part in the global Shell Eco-marathon competition” implemented under the Minister’s Program “Generation of the Future”. 2013-2015 The project is co-financed by the European Regional Development Fund.
  • Participation in research task no. RC / 2 / II.4.1 / PS “Multipurpose mobile robots using advanced technologies” co-financed by the European Union from the European Regional Development Fund. Performed by the Silesian University of Technology in cooperation with the Institute of Sustainable Technologies – National Research Institute in Radom. 12.2012.
  • Cooperation with doctors in the field of planning surgical procedures, designing and constructing medical equipment in the field of maxillofacial surgery, orthopedics and neurosurgery.

 

Selected scientific publications:
  • “Muzalewska Małgorzata. Methodology of multicriterial optimization of geometric features of an orthopedic implant. Appl. Sci. 2021 vol. 11 iss. 24 s. 1-19. Impact Factor: 2.679 Punktacja MNiSW: 100.000
  • Ficek K., Rajca J., Stolarz M., Stodolak-Zych E., Wieczorek J., Muzalewska Małgorzata, Wyleżoł Marek, Wróbel Z., Binkowski M., Błażewicz S.. Bioresorbable stent in anterior cruciate ligament reconstruction. Polymers. 2019 vol. 11 iss. 12 s. 1-20. Impact Factor: 3.426. Punktacja MNiSW: 100.000
  • Ficek K., Filipek J., Ficek J., Muzalewska Małgorzata, Humpa F.. Calcaneal CT is a useful tool for identifying Achilles tendon disorders: a pilot study. 2017 vol. 12 iss. 1 s. 1-8 . Impact Factor: 1.610. Punktacja MNiSW: 25.000
